The Flower Pot Men


Probably the earliest childhood tv I remember is Bill and Ben from the flower pot men and the weed that always said "Weeeeeeeeeed" :)

About:
The Flower Pot Men is a British children's programme, produced by BBC television, first transmitted in 1952, and repeated regularly for more than twenty years.[1] The show was the basis for a comic strip of the same name in the children's magazine Robin. A reboot of the show called Bill and Ben was produced in 2001 --Source


Andy Pandy


For some reason as a child I always thought Andy Pandy was a girl? :/

About:
Andy Pandy is a British children's television series that premiered on BBC TV in summer 1950. Originally live, a series of 13 filmed programmes was shown in 1970, when a new series was made. A third series was made in 2002. The show was the basis for a comic strip of the same name in the children's magazines Robin and Pippin.--Source


Camberwick Green


the theme tune sends me back, I may have to watch them again :D

About: Camberwick Green is a British children's television series that ran from January to March of 1966 on BBC1, featuring stop motion puppets. Camberwick Green is the first in the Trumptonshire trilogy, which also includes Trumpton and Chigley.--Source
